    Bonsai supports massive worlds. The current version supports a maximum world size of ~1 billion blocks, cubed. At one block per meter, that’s the distance from earth to the moon, 2600 times, in every direction. The view distance is the entire world, all the time. Yes, you read that right. In Bonsai, you can see in a straight line from Jupiter to the sun.
